Fixed Manufacturing Overhead
Costs related to manufacturing that do not change with the level of production, such as factory rent and salaries of supervisory personnel.
Budget Variances
The differences between budgeted amounts and actual amounts.
Machine-Hours
An allocation base in cost accounting used to assign costs to products or services, based on the hours of machine operation required.
